Merge branch 'perf-core-for-linus' of git://git.kernel.org/pub/scm/linux/kernel/git/tip/tip
Pull perf updates from Ingo Molnar: "Lots of tooling updates - too many to list, here's a few highlights: - Various subcommand updates to 'perf trace', 'perf report', 'perf record', 'perf annotate', 'perf script', 'perf test', etc. - CPU and NUMA topology and affinity handling improvements, - HW tracing and HW support updates: - Intel PT updates - ARM CoreSight updates - vendor HW event updates - BPF updates - Tons of infrastructure updates, both on the build system and the library support side - Documentation updates. - ... and lots of other changes, see the changelog for details. Kernel side updates: - Tighten up kprobes blacklist handling, reduce the number of places where developers can install a kprobe and hang/crash the system. - Fix/enhance vma address filter handling. - Various PMU driver updates, small fixes and additions. - refcount_t conversions - BPF updates - error code propagation enhancements - misc other changes" * 'perf-core-for-linus' of git://git.kernel.org/pub/scm/linux/kernel/git/tip/tip: (238 commits) perf script python: Add Python3 support to syscall-counts-by-pid.py perf script python: Add Python3 support to syscall-counts.py perf script python: Add Python3 support to stat-cpi.py perf script python: Add Python3 support to stackcollapse.py perf script python: Add Python3 support to sctop.py perf script python: Add Python3 support to powerpc-hcalls.py perf script python: Add Python3 support to net_dropmonitor.py perf script python: Add Python3 support to mem-phys-addr.py perf script python: Add Python3 support to failed-syscalls-by-pid.py perf script python: Add Python3 support to netdev-times.py perf tools: Add perf_exe() helper to find perf binary perf script: Handle missing fields with -F +.. perf data: Add perf_data__open_dir_data function perf data: Add perf_data__(create_dir|close_dir) functions perf data: Fail check_backup in case of error perf data: Make check_backup work over directories perf tools: Add rm_rf_perf_data function perf tools: Add pattern name checking to rm_rf perf tools: Add depth checking to rm_rf perf data: Add global path holder ...

diff --git a/arch/x86/kernel/cpu/match.c b/arch/x86/kernel/cpu/match.c
index 3fed38812eea..6dd78d8235e4 100644
--- a/arch/x86/kernel/cpu/match.c
+++ b/arch/x86/kernel/cpu/match.c
@@ -48,3 +48,34 @@ const struct x86_cpu_id *x86_match_cpu(const struct x86_cpu_id *match)
return NULL;
}
EXPORT_SYMBOL(x86_match_cpu);
+
+static const struct x86_cpu_desc *
+x86_match_cpu_with_stepping(const struct x86_cpu_desc *match)
+{
+ struct cpuinfo_x86 *c = &boot_cpu_data;
+ const struct x86_cpu_desc *m;
+
+ for (m = match; m->x86_family | m->x86_model; m++) {
+ if (c->x86_vendor != m->x86_vendor)
+ continue;
+ if (c->x86 != m->x86_family)
+ continue;
+ if (c->x86_model != m->x86_model)
+ continue;
+ if (c->x86_stepping != m->x86_stepping)
+ continue;
+ return m;
+ }
+ return NULL;
+}
+
+bool x86_cpu_has_min_microcode_rev(const struct x86_cpu_desc *table)
+{
+ const struct x86_cpu_desc *res = x86_match_cpu_with_stepping(table);
+
+ if (!res || res->x86_microcode_rev > boot_cpu_data.microcode)
+ return false;
+
+ return true;
+}
+EXPORT_SYMBOL_GPL(x86_cpu_has_min_microcode_rev);
